Plasma Chemistry and Plasma Processing is an international journal that provides a forum for the publication of original papers on fundamental research and new developments in plasma chemistry and plasma processing. The journal encompasses all types of industrial processing plasmas, ranging from nonthermal plasmas to thermal plasmas, and publishes fundamental plasma studies as well as studies of specific plasma applications. Application contexts of interest include plasma etching in microelectronics and other fields, deposition of thin films and coatings, powder synthesis, environmental processing, lighting, surface modification and others. Includes studies of chemical kinetics in plasmas, and the interactions of plasmas with surfaces.
Plasma Physics Reports (Fizika Plasmy) was founded in 1975 in order to publish papers on a comparatively young and extremely fruitful branch of modern science - plasma physics. The journal covers the following topics: high-temperature plasma physics related to the problem of controlled nuclear fusion based on magnetic and inertial confinement; physics of cosmic plasma, including magnetosphere plasma, sun and stellar plasma, etc.; gas discharge plasma and plasma generated by laser and particle beams. The journal also publishes papers on such related topics as plasma electronics, generation of radiation in plasma, and plasma diagnostics. As well as other original communications, the journal publishes topical reviews and conference proceedings.

Plasma Sources Science and Technology (PSST) reports on low-temperature plasmas and ionized gases operating over all ranges of gas pressure and plasma density, with varying degrees of ionization. The emphasis of PSST is on the fundamental science of these plasmas, their sources and the processes initiated or sustained by them, as elucidated through theoretical, computational or experimental techniques. Reports that relate to the technology and applications of these plasmas should be closely linked to the science and fundamental processes occurring in the plasma state.

Plasmonics publishes peer-reviewed articles that both advance and report on the knowledge and practice of the interactions of free-metal electrons, Plasmons. Coverage includes theory, physics, and applications of surface plasmons in metals, and rapidly emerging areas of nanotechnology, biophotonics, sensing, biochemistry and medicine. The journal covers the theory, synthesis and optical properties of noble metal nanostructures, patterned surfaces, continuous or grated surfaces and devices. Applications include surface-enhanced spectroscopic properties, such as Raman scattering or fluorescence, as well developments in techniques such as surface plasmon resonance and near-field scanning optical microscopy. Papers describe new plasmonic based devices, new synthetic procedures for the preparation of nanostructures and their optical properties, as well their applications in analytical sensing.
